What services are included in the Mental Health and Wellbeing Program for Online Students?
TimelyCare
TalkNow
- 24/7, on-demand, 30-minute video calls focused on mental and emotional support, health literacy guidance, and crisis management by master’s-level mental health professionals. Goal-based support with tailored resources (not formal psychotherapy).
Self-Care Content Library
- Unlimited 24/7 access to guided self-paced and interactive wellness journeys rooted in therapeutic practices on topics like stress, healthy relationships, yoga, meditation, study, and recovery essentials on TimelyCare.
Peer Support Community
- Engage with your peers in a moderated and anonymous community forum in the TimelyCare app.
Individual Counseling
- Up to 12, 60-minute, TimelyCare telehealth counseling visits are fully covered each academic year (available to US-based students only). Choose the day, time, and mental health provider that best works for you and your schedule.
Unlimited Health Coaching
- Unlimited 1:1 scheduled wellness calls with a certified health coach to address topics such as healthy eating, exercise/movement, sleep, physical wellbeing, substance use/misuse, time management, among others. Health coaches typically assist with setting personalized goals and strategies to suit your unique needs. Coaches are available at a wide range of times.
Center for Wellness and Health Promotion
HUHS Virtual Health Promotion Classes
- Access to HUHS’s Center for Wellness and Health Promotion’s virtual wellness offerings, with content focused on mindfulness, stress reduction, and sleep.
